Common questions
Is The Complete Maus: A Survivor's Tale (Pantheon Graphic Library) based on a true story?
Yes, The Complete Maus: A Survivor's Tale (Pantheon Graphic Library) is a true story. It documents the experiences of a Jewish survivor of Hitler's Europe and follows his son, a cartoonist, as he attempts to process his father's history and the broader historical context of the Holocaust.
What is the focus of The Complete Maus: A Survivor's Tale (Pantheon Graphic Library)?
The Complete Maus: A Survivor's Tale (Pantheon Graphic Library) focuses on the relationship between a father who survived the Holocaust and his son. The narrative centers on the son's efforts to understand his father's past and reconcile that personal history with the larger historical reality of the era.
How does The Complete Maus: A Survivor's Tale (Pantheon Graphic Library) present its history?
The Complete Maus: A Survivor's Tale (Pantheon Graphic Library) presents history through the perspective of a cartoonist son documenting his father's life as a survivor of Hitler's Europe. The work uses this graphic format to explore both the survivor's personal trauma and the son's process of coming to terms with it.
Is The Complete Maus: A Survivor's Tale (Pantheon Graphic Library) a biography?
The Complete Maus: A Survivor's Tale (Pantheon Graphic Library) functions as a memoir and a biographical account. It details the life of a Jewish survivor of Hitler's Europe while simultaneously documenting the son's personal journey as he attempts to understand and record his father's history.
